When it comes to magnification, the Industrial Research Grade Metallographic Microscope from Mikrosize is equipped with a flexible magnification system to cater to different observation needs. The standard configuration includes 50X, 100X, 200X, and 500X magnifications, which cover most routine material analysis tasks. For more detailed observations that demand higher precision, an optional 1000X magnification is available, ensuring that even the finest microstructures of materials can be clearly visualized. To ensure accurate and clear image capture, it is recommended to configure the microscope with a research-grade 6.3 million pixel computer imaging system, which provides sharp and detailed images for further analysis and documentation. For users with more demanding imaging requirements, such as high-throughput research or ultra-fine structure analysis, the optional 20 million industrial research-grade refrigeration pixel computer imaging system is an excellent choice. This refrigeration imaging system effectively reduces noise and improves image quality, especially for long-term imaging tasks. Additionally, the optional high-definition display imaging system offers two excellent options: 4K@2160 Ultra High Definition and 2K@1080 High Definition, allowing users to view images with stunning clarity directly on the display, enhancing the efficiency of on-site analysis.

It is widely used for PCB board slicing analysis and measurement, enabling engineers to inspect the internal structure of PCB boards, check for defects such as delamination or solder joint issues, and ensure the quality of electronic components. In coating analysis and measurement, the microscope can accurately measure the thickness of coatings, evaluate the uniformity of coating layers, and analyze the adhesion between coatings and substrates. For composite plastic film analysis and measurement, it helps in studying the layered structure of composite films, detecting any impurities or defects, and ensuring the performance of the films meets industry standards.
Furthermore, this versatile Measuring Testing Instrument is also suitable for particle size analysis and measurement of granular powders, allowing precise determination of particle size distribution which is crucial for industries such as pharmaceuticals, ceramics, and materials science. It is also used for fiber analysis measurement, helping researchers study the morphology and properties of fibers in textiles, composites, and other fiber-reinforced materials. The surface morphology analysis of materials is another important application, where the microscope can observe the surface roughness, defects, and microstructures of various materials, providing valuable information for material processing and quality control. Additionally, it supports polarization observation and analysis of chemical products, aiding in the identification of chemical compounds and the study of their crystal structures. Last but not least, it is widely used for IC chip analysis, enabling technicians to inspect the internal structure of IC chips, detect manufacturing defects, and ensure the reliability of semiconductor devices.
